I also think everyone begins mixing up other features. Prefix is a prefix, something to add before a thread title. Suffix is a suffix(although no one mentioned that), something to add after a thread title. Labels are labels, something you can label your threads with, kind of like a category. For instance you could have a label called "Sci-Fi" which would be added as label to every thread that you want to be able to group as sci-fi. Tags are tags, words that describe the individual thread. For instance you could have tags like "Star", "Trek", "Captain", "Janeway", "Klingons", "Starship", "Voyager", "Enterprise", "Future", "Space", "DVD", etc. Aswell as a label "Sci-Fi". And even a prefix of "Selling:" since he's obviously trying to sell a Star Trek Voyager DVD box
You could make use of all systems on the same forum but I think it would get very complicated and confusing. And I'm aware that everyone would probably define Prefix, Label and Tag differently. However, this thread was about prefixes so let's discuss that!
